How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Oak Hill?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Oak Hill Studio Apartments | $3,473 | $2,620 | $4,230 |
| Oak Hill 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,253 | $1,999 | $5,210 |
| Oak Hill 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,366 | $2,150 | $10,000+ |
| Oak Hill 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,098 | $2,800 | $9,655 |
| Oak Hill 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,125 | $4,250 | $7,000 |
